Concordia Defeated on the Road Against Division I Hofstra

Hempstead, N.Y. – The Concordia women's basketball team played in their third game in three days on Monday evening as the Clippers visited Division I Hofstra University. The Pride would take the game from Concordia, 101-38, at the Mack Sports Complex for their third victory of the season.

In the first half the play the first 3:30 was closely contested as there were three lead changes. After a layup for Hofstra with 16:18 remaining the Pride would take a 7-6 lead and then 13-4 run allowed the home team to take a double-digit lead at 20-10.

Following a timeout by the Clippers, the deficit would be cut to 21-14 after freshman Jessica Rosalbo (Staten Island, N.Y.) converted on both of her free throws. Hofstra would end the half on a 30-4 run to take a 58-23 lead into the locker room.

Concordia was unable to get their offense going in the second half as they did not score a point until a free throw with 11:13 remaining and would score their first field goal with 7:42 left. The Pride would go on to take the victory, 101-38 as Krystal Luciano scored a season-high 17 points as four different players for Hofstra scored career-bests during the night.

Rosalbo led the Clippers with 11 points while freshman Victoria Rubin (Staten Island, N.Y.) added nine points off the bench and a career-high 10 rebounds. Concordia shot 26.9% from the field during the game while the Pride shot 55.4% and also held a 49-35 rebounding advantage.

The game was the program's first regular season matchup against a Division I team since facing LIU Brooklyn on Dec. 12, 1990.

The Clippers (0-9, 0-2 CACC) will return home for their next game which will take place on Wednesday evening. Concordia will host Bloomfield for the first of two Central Atlantic Collegiate Conference (CACC) regular season matchups.
